第一次使用Oracle时,需要为我的类项目创建表
继续收到错误ORA - 00904:标识符无效 以下是我的脚本。 任何提示,提示,建议都欢迎!谢谢!
PROMPT 'Creating Table ZillowUserAccount'
CREATE TABLE zillowuseraccount
(
zillowuseraccountid VARCHAR2(20) NOT NULL,
username VARCHAR2(20) NOT NULL,
password VARCHAR2(20) NOT NULL,
firstname VARCHAR2(20) NOT NULL,
lastname VARCHAR2(20) NOT NULL,
dob DATE,
emailaddress VARCHAR2(20) NOT NULL,
CONSTRAINT zillowuseraccount_pk PRIMARY KEY ( zillowuseraccountid ),);
答案 0 :(得分:3)
SQL Developer向您展示了这个问题。仔细看看。
删除该逗号,再次运行。
PROMPT 'Creating Table ZillowUserAccount'
CREATE TABLE zillowuseraccount
(
zillowuseraccountid VARCHAR2(20) NOT NULL,
username VARCHAR2(20) NOT NULL,
password VARCHAR2(20) NOT NULL,
firstname VARCHAR2(20) NOT NULL,
lastname VARCHAR2(20) NOT NULL,
dob DATE,
emailaddress VARCHAR2(20) NOT NULL,
CONSTRAINT zillowuseraccount_pk PRIMARY KEY ( zillowuseraccountid ));
'Creating Table ZillowUserAccount'
Table ZILLOWUSERACCOUNT created.
顺便说一句,欢迎来到Oracle的广阔世界,祝你的课堂项目好运!您也可以使用连接树中的“创建表”对话框。只需右键单击Table节点,然后说New Table。
完成“工作”后,您可以看到生成的代码。因此,您可以使用GUI生成项目代码。
答案 1 :(得分:0)
在comma
声明之后删除CONSTRAINT ZillowUserAccount_PK PRIMARY KEY(zillowuseraccountID)
。